Kinds Of Czech Driving Licenses
In the Czech Republic, driving licenses are classified into various classifications based on the kind of vehicle. The following table summarizes the various classifications and their corresponding cars:
License CategoryDescriptionMinimum AgeAMotorcycles (over 125cc)18 yearsA1Motorbikes (approximately 125cc)16 yearsBCars and trucks (approximately 3,500 kg and 8 travelers)18 yearsB1Light quadricycles17 yearsCTrucks (over 3,500 kg)21 yearsDBuses24 yearsETrailers (when integrated with other license categories)18 yearsUnderstanding the Categories
Classification A: This license enables for the operation of all motorbikes. The holder needs to finish compulsory training and pass a practical test.

Category B: This is the most common license category, allowing individuals to drive basic vehicles. The examination for this classification includes both theoretical understanding and useful driving tests.

Classification C: Required for driving larger lorries, such as trucks, this category requires extra training and examinations, concentrating on security and guidelines concerning heavy car operation.

Category D: Tied to bus operations, this license demands rigorous training, consisting of traveler transport policies and emergency treatments.

How to Obtain a Czech Driving License
For those wanting to acquire a Czech driving license, the process normally involves several essential actions:
1. Meet Eligibility Requirements
Before using, prospects need to meet the following requirements:
Be of the needed age for the desired categoryHold a legitimate medical certificate verifying physical and psychological physical fitness to driveHave an irreversible or long-term home in the Czech Republic (for residents)2. Register in a Driving School
Prospects must enroll in a recognized driving school. Courses usually include:
Theoretical classes covering traffic guidelines, roadway safety, and car upkeepPractical driving lessons that provide hands-on experience3. Pass the Theory Exam
After finishing theoretical classes, candidates should take and pass a written exam that tests their knowledge of the driving rules and policies. The exam is available in Czech and a number of other languages.
4. Total Driving Practice

5. Pass the Practical Driving Test
When the driving trainer confirms preparedness, candidates can set up a practical driving test. This test assesses driving abilities and understanding of lorry laws in real-world conditions.
6. Application Process
Upon passing the required examinations, prospects can use for their driving license at the regional Department of Transport. Necessary paperwork consists of:
Completed applicationMedical certificateDriving school certificateIdentification (e.g., passport, house permit)7. License Issuance
The final step involves paying the relevant fee and getting the driving license, which is legitimate for a specific duration depending upon the classification.
Renewing and Modifying Your Czech Driving License
Driving licenses in the Czech Republic are generally legitimate for 10 years. Renewal is needed before expiration, and the process includes:
Submitting a renewal application at the local Department of Transport.Offering upgraded identification documents and a medical certificate.Paying the renewal cost.

2. For how long is the validity period of a Czech driving license?
The validity of a Czech driving license is typically 10 years, after which renewal is needed.
3. What documents are needed for obtaining a driving license?
The main documents needed consist of:
A completed applicationA legitimate medical certificateEvidence of identityCertificate from a driving school (for new candidates)4. Is it possible to drive in the Czech Republic with an international driving authorization (IDP)?
Yes, travelers can drive using an IDP alongside their home country's driving license. However, it is advisable to examine specific rental company requirements.
5. What occurs if I lose my driving license?
In case of loss, motorists should report it to the cops and apply for a replacement at the local Department of Transport. A fee is related to the brand-new license.
